Common use of Capacity Resources Clause in Contracts

Capacity Resources. (a) A Capacity Resource selected as a pool-scheduled resource shall be made available for scheduling and dispatch at the direction of the Office of the Interconnection. A Capacity Resource that does not deliver energy as scheduled shall be deemed to have experienced a Generator Forced Outage to the extent of such energy not delivered. A Market Participant offering such Capacity Resource in the Day-ahead Energy Market shall replace the energy not delivered with energy from the Real-time Energy Market and shall pay for such energy at the applicable Real-time Price. (b) Energy from a Capacity Resource that has not been scheduled in the Day-ahead Energy Market may be sold on a bilateral basis by the Market Seller, may be self-scheduled, or may be offered for dispatch during the Operating Day in accordance with the procedures specified in this Schedule. A Capacity Resource that has not been scheduled in the Day-ahead Energy Market and that has been sold on a bilateral basis must be made available upon request to the Office of the Interconnection for scheduling and dispatch during the Operating Day if the Office of the Interconnection declares a Maximum Generation Emergency. Any such resource so scheduled and dispatched shall receive the applicable Real-time Price for energy delivered. (c) A Capacity Resource that has been self-scheduled shall not receive payments or credits for start-up or no-load fees.
